Beginning play for the Brazil national team at 16, Pele is the all-time leading goal scorer for his nation, with World Cups won in 1958, 1962 and 1970. We have an attractive Pele display featuring a desirable autograph from the superstar. A 5 ½” x 9” black and white photo of Pele in his Santos jersey has been placed within the upper left, with a 1962 Stella short print (graded NM 7 by ACA) and 1962 D.C. Thompson Cup (graded NM-MT 8 by Beckett) over the upper right. The large blue marker signature with “Good Luck” has been encapsulated and certified as AUTHENTIC by PSA/DNA and placed within the lower left, with a plaque listing career highlights over the bottom right. The bold signature displays well, with each piece matted, with the display’s full dimensions at 19” x 23”. An LOA will accompany.
